Where to Eat & Drink in Braidwood

Braidwood boasts many eateries and restaurants, especially for a small town with less than 2,000 residents — and each offers something unique.

If you’re after an unforgettable meal, Troopers Rest is a must-visit. A combination of top-tier dining, a relaxed atmosphere and a historic setting, it’s a place where locals and visitors alike gather for food, drinks and storytelling. “Braidwood’s heritage, strong community spirit, and connection to the land play a huge role in how we run Troopers Rest. We take pride in using high-quality, locally sourced ingredients (like premium cuts from Braidwood Butcher), and our menu is constantly evolving to showcase the best of the region,” says Gavin. 

The highlights? “Some of our biggest hits so far include our perfectly cooked steaks, our large selection of seafood dishes, and our house-made sauces,” he says. For whisky lovers, Troopers Rest also boasts an impressive selection, featuring both Hold Fast Distillery spirits and other exceptional whiskies. And if you’re after great value, the $20 Monday meal specials are a local favourite. Troopers Rest also holds occasional wine pairing dinners and seasonal feasts.

Beyond Troopers Rest, The Albion and Provisions both have a strong focus on fresh, local ingredients. Whether you’re after a long brunch, a healthy lunch, or just a great cup of coffee, The Albion — located in a heritage building — always delivers. Provisions is a hybrid café and deli and a go-to for breakfast, lunch, and gourmet pantry and picnic items.

Gavin’s also a big fan of Braidwood institution, Dojo Bread: “Their sourdough is some of the best you’ll find anywhere.” If you’re looking for something on-the-go, Dojo Bread’s handmade pies and sausage rolls are hard to beat.

What to Take Home

Braidwood is home to many talented producers who make everything from artisanal foods to handcrafted goods; perfect if you want to take a piece of Braidwood with you.

For the gourmands, it’s a tough choice between the rich variety of local flavors on offer. The Braidwood Farmers Market is always brimming with small-batch honey, seasonal jams, and preserves made from the region’s freshest produce. Sweet tooths will love the handmade chocolates from Much To Do About Chocolate

If you’re visiting in winter, don’t miss the local truffle season. Grown in Braidwood’s cool climate, these truffles are known for their rich, earthy aroma. You can enjoy them at nearby truffle farms such as Elvesgate Truffle Farm, where you can join truffle hunts, demonstrations and tastings, or head to one of Braidwood’s restaurants that feature exclusive truffle menus during the season.

Some Hold Fast Distillery gin or whisky is also a must to (literally) bottle up the spirit of Braidwood. In fact, you can distil your own bottle of gin in a 3-hour workshop; they book out fast and you’ll want to reserve your spot weeks in advance. 

Hold Fast Distillery was launched in 2020 by Gavin, a Navy veteran with a passion for exceptional whisky and gin: “The idea took shape during my 20 years in the Navy as a Navigation Officer, travelling the world, experiencing different cultures, and developing an appreciation for high-quality spirits. When I transitioned out of the military, I saw an opportunity to create something unique—bringing global inspiration to a locally crafted distillery in Braidwood.” The Hold Fast team are always pushing the boundaries of what Braidwood has to offer, with new spirits and limited-edition releases. You may even find Hold Fast in your local bar or bottle shop soon.

For something beyond food and drink, Gavin suggests checking out Braidwood Arts & General, a beautifully curated space showcasing local artists, handmade crafts, and unique homewares. From ceramics and one-of-a-kind jewellery to handcrafted leather goods, it’s the perfect place to find a special keepsake. But if you’re after something truly iconic, you can’t go past an Akubra hat, a symbol of Australian heritage and durability. With plenty of stores in town stocking them, you’re sure to find the perfect fit.
